Naturopathic medicine is a distinct primary health care profession, emphasizing prevention, treatment, and optimal health through the use of therapeutic methods and substances that encourage individuals' inherent self-healing process.
Our training
Licensed naturopathic doctors attend 4 year accredited naturopathic medical schools. Our training includes a foundation of biochemistry, anatomy, physiology, pharmacology, and physical exam skills. Additionally, naturopathic doctors have extensive training in botanical medicine, physical medicine, nutrition, nutrient therapy, counseling, and mind-body medicine. We offer a “best of both worlds” approach, with the ability to prescribe medications when necessary and offer non-medication options where appropriate.
naturopathic principles
First Do No Harm
Utilize the most natural, least invasive and least toxic therapies.The Healing Power of Nature
Trust in the body’s inherent wisdom to heal itself.Identify and Treat the Causes
Look beyond the symptoms to the underlying cause.
Doctor as Teacher
Educate patients in the steps to achieving and maintaining health.Treat the Whole Person
View the body as an integrated whole in all its physical and spiritual dimensions.Prevention
Focus on overall health, wellness and disease prevention.
